Vikrant Massey recently shared his thoughts on this significant period of Indian history after seeing a promotional trailer for the Sony TV series Chakravarti Samrat Prithviraj Chauhan.
After receiving praise for his part in the popular television series Balika Vadhu, Vikrant Massey made a name for himself in the entertainment industry by starring in films such as 12th Fail and The Sabarmati Report.
He talked candidly about his interest in history and his thoughts on the story of Prithviraj Chauhan after watching the show's trailer.
“Very few people know that history has always been my favourite subject. Even today, I read books simply out of interest—because to understand the present, it is essential to understand the past. Recently, I saw the promo of an upcoming show on Sony TV, and a thought crossed my mind,” he revealed.
Vikrant further challenged popular narratives, stating, “Who says that Prithviraj Chauhan was defeated by Mohammad Ghori? Prithviraj Chauhan defeated Ghori multiple times in battle and spared his life each time. It was only when Ghori won once through deceit that he captured Prithviraj, had his eyes gouged out, and gave him a death fit for an animal.”
He went on to explain, “But books say, and our neighbouring country believes, that Prithviraj was defeated. That is incorrect. Prithviraj was never truly defeated. A nation, a society, a civilisation—these don’t rise or fall because of a single incident or a single battle. Sometimes it takes centuries, even millennia, for such outcomes to be decided. Even today, nearly a thousand years later, the land of Prithviraj Chauhan’s birth thrives. Delhi, Ajmer, Rajputana, and all of Hindustan are prosperous and progressing. On the other hand, Mohammad Ghori’s Ghor has become one of the most backward regions in the entire world.”

Concluding with pride, Vikrant said, “Prithviraj still lives on. We are proud of him. But in Ghori’s country, there is no one left who even utters his name.”
Both history buffs and general audiences will find Chakravarti Samrat Prithviraj Chauhan, which airs on Sony TV and Sony LIV at 7:30 PM Monday through Friday, to be an engaging watch as it promises to both entertain and educate viewers about the extraordinary legacy of one of India's greatest warrior-kings.
